....In later years spanish historians would ponder the hows and whys of the terrible mongol mass extinction. At the time the general perception among the spanish public was that it was a great crime - carried out by a cruel and malicious whim of the defeated but prideful Annares Khan. Of course it had to be acknowledged that Spain's devestating nuclear attack had taken a grim toll on the Mongol empire, and the more thoughtful speculated that the Mongol psyche had just been unable to cope with the shock of the assault. They had been the technological leaders of the world right through the Industrial Age after all, and it was hard for the Mongols to even conceptualise that the Spanish would ever be able to damage them so significantly. Remember too that the Mongol-Spanish conflict had raged hot and cold for centuries without any significant civilian damage or territorial changes outside of the border regions.
This seemingly perpetual stalemate was however not to last. The last Mongol-Spanish peace treaty of 1300AD paved the way for the attack on, and collapse of, the Chinese bloc. The subsequent aquisition of china's territory and nuclear programme by spain had shifted the balance of power more significantly than the Mongols and perhaps even the Spanish themselves realised. The 100 years of 'uneasy' peace which followed led to an unprecedented burst of Spanish research and increased production to fully realise the devestating power of the atom. This was coupled with new advances in conventional weapons too, and although at peace both sides realised that even if war was not inevitable it was certainly extremely hard to avoid. Despite this archival records show the Mongols had hopes of completing an ambitious space-program during this period, but they had gravely miscalculated the new offensive capibilities of the Spanish empire.....


excerpt from "The final years of The Great Conflict - vol3"
